Sweet Vidalia Onion Dip

A creamy and flavorful dip made with sweet Vidalia onions, perfect for chips or veggies.

  • Total Time: 40 mins
  • Yield: 6 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 large Vidalia onions, finely chopped
  • 1 cup mayonnaise
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 1 cup shredded Swiss cheese
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a bowl, mix mayonnaise, sour cream, and shredded Swiss cheese.
  3. Add chopped Vidalia onions,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per. Stir well.
  4. Transfer the mixture to a baking dish.
  5. Bake for 25-30 minutes until bubbly and lightly browned.
  6. Serve warm with chips, crackers, or vegetables.

Notes

  • For extra flavor, caramelize the onions before adding them to the dip.
  • Refrigerate le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
  • Substitute Monterey Jack cheese for Swiss if preferred.
